 16/**
 17 * DOC: IPA Local Memory
 18 *
 19 * The IPA has a block of shared memory, divided into regions used for
 20 * specific purposes.
 21 *
 22 * The regions within the shared block are bounded by an offset (relative to
 23 * the "ipa-shared" memory range) and size found in the IPA_SHARED_MEM_SIZE
 24 * register.
 25 *
 26 * Each region is optionally preceded by one or more 32-bit "canary" values.
 27 * These are meant to detect out-of-range writes (if they become corrupted).
 28 * A given region (such as a filter or routing table) has the same number
 29 * of canaries for all IPA hardware versions.  Still, the number used is
 30 * defined in the config data, allowing for generic handling of regions.
 31 *
 32 * The set of memory regions is defined in configuration data.  They are
 33 * subject to these constraints:
 34 * - a zero offset and zero size represents and undefined region
 35 * - a region's size does not include space for its "canary" values
 36 * - a region's offset is defined to be *past* all "canary" values
 37 * - offset must be large enough to account for all canaries
 38 * - a region's size may be zero, but may still have canaries
 39 * - all offsets must be 8-byte aligned
 40 * - most sizes must be a multiple of 8
 41 * - modem memory size must be a multiple of 4
 42 * - the microcontroller ring offset must be a multiple of 1024
 43 */

 45/* The maximum allowed size for any memory region */
 46#define IPA_MEM_MAX	(2 * PAGE_SIZE)
 47
 48/* IPA-resident memory region ids */
 49enum ipa_mem_id {
 50	IPA_MEM_UC_SHARED,		/* 0 canaries */
 51	IPA_MEM_UC_INFO,		/* 0 canaries */
 52	IPA_MEM_V4_FILTER_HASHED,	/* 2 canaries */
 53	IPA_MEM_V4_FILTER,		/* 2 canaries */
 54	IPA_MEM_V6_FILTER_HASHED,	/* 2 canaries */
 55	IPA_MEM_V6_FILTER,		/* 2 canaries */
 56	IPA_MEM_V4_ROUTE_HASHED,	/* 2 canaries */
 57	IPA_MEM_V4_ROUTE,		/* 2 canaries */
 58	IPA_MEM_V6_ROUTE_HASHED,	/* 2 canaries */
 59	IPA_MEM_V6_ROUTE,		/* 2 canaries */
 60	IPA_MEM_MODEM_HEADER,		/* 2 canaries */
 61	IPA_MEM_AP_HEADER,		/* 0 canaries, optional */
 62	IPA_MEM_MODEM_PROC_CTX,		/* 2 canaries */
 63	IPA_MEM_AP_PROC_CTX,		/* 0 canaries */
 64	IPA_MEM_MODEM,			/* 0/2 canaries */
 65	IPA_MEM_UC_EVENT_RING,		/* 1 canary, optional */
 66	IPA_MEM_PDN_CONFIG,		/* 0/2 canaries (IPA v4.0+) */
 67	IPA_MEM_STATS_QUOTA_MODEM,	/* 2/4 canaries (IPA v4.0+) */
 68	IPA_MEM_STATS_QUOTA_AP,		/* 0 canaries, optional (IPA v4.0+) */
 69	IPA_MEM_STATS_TETHERING,	/* 0 canaries, optional (IPA v4.0+) */
 70	IPA_MEM_STATS_DROP,		/* 0 canaries, optional (IPA v4.0+) */
 71	/* The next 7 filter and route statistics regions are optional */
 72	IPA_MEM_STATS_V4_FILTER,	/* 0 canaries (IPA v4.0-v4.2) */
 73	IPA_MEM_STATS_V6_FILTER,	/* 0 canaries (IPA v4.0-v4.2) */
 74	IPA_MEM_STATS_V4_ROUTE,		/* 0 canaries (IPA v4.0-v4.2) */
 75	IPA_MEM_STATS_V6_ROUTE,		/* 0 canaries (IPA v4.0-v4.2) */
 76	IPA_MEM_AP_V4_FILTER,		/* 2 canaries (IPA v5.0) */
 77	IPA_MEM_AP_V6_FILTER,		/* 0 canaries (IPA v5.0) */
 78	IPA_MEM_STATS_FILTER_ROUTE,	/* 0 canaries (IPA v4.5+) */
 79	IPA_MEM_NAT_TABLE,		/* 4 canaries, optional (IPA v4.5+) */
 80	IPA_MEM_END_MARKER,		/* 1 canary (not a real region) */
 81	IPA_MEM_COUNT,			/* Number of regions (not an index) */
 82};
 83
 84/**
 85 * struct ipa_mem - IPA local memory region description
 86 * @id:			memory region identifier
 87 * @offset:		offset in IPA memory space to base of the region
 88 * @size:		size in bytes base of the region
 89 * @canary_count:	Number of 32-bit "canary" values that precede region
 90 */
 91struct ipa_mem {
 92	enum ipa_mem_id id;
 93	u32 offset;
 94	u16 size;
 95	u16 canary_count;
 96};
